Understanding Hardwood Flooring Options
When considering hardwood flooring for your Newark property, you’ll encounter a variety of styles and types, each offering a unique character. Understanding these distinctions is crucial for making the best decision for your home or business.
Solid Hardwood Flooring
Solid hardwood floors are milled from a single piece of timber. They are inherently durable and can be sanded and refinished multiple times throughout their lifespan, making them a long-term investment. Common wood species installed in Newark homes include oak, maple, and cherry, known for their durability and classic appearance. The thickness of solid hardwood planks typically ranges from ¾ inch to 1 inch.
Engineered Hardwood Flooring
Engineered hardwood is constructed from multiple layers of wood veneer bonded together to form a surprisingly stable core, topped with a thin layer of real hardwood. This construction makes engineered hardwood more resistant to fluctuations in humidity and temperature, a vital consideration in Delaware’s varied climate. It can be installed in areas where solid hardwood might not be ideal, such as basements or over concrete subfloors common in some newer Newark developments. The top layer is the same beautiful hardwood you’d find in solid planks, offering the same aesthetic appeal.
Pre-Finished vs. Site-Finished Flooring
Pre-finished hardwood floors are manufactured and finished in a factory, meaning they arrive ready to install and are typically more durable due to the factory’s controlled finishing process. Site-finished floors are installed unfinished and then sanded, stained, and sealed on-site. This allows for a completely customized look, enabling homeowners in areas like Wilmington Manor or Pike Creek to precisely match their existing decor or achieve a specific shade. However, site-finishing involves more disruption to your home.
The Hardwood Flooring Installation Process in Newark Delaware
Professional hardwood flooring installation in Newark, Delaware, by skilled local contractors ensures a seamless and beautiful finish. While the exact steps may vary slightly depending on the type of hardwood and subfloor, a typical installation involves these key stages:
Preparation of the Subfloor
Before any flooring is laid, the existing subfloor must be meticulously prepared. This involves ensuring it is clean, dry, level, and structurally sound. For properties in Newark, this might mean addressing any issues with older subfloors or preparing for installation over concrete. Any nails or staples are removed, and minor imperfections are smoothed out.
Acclimation of the Flooring
New hardwood flooring needs time to acclimate to the environment of your Newark home. Planks are typically left in their unopened boxes in the room where they will be installed for several days (usually 48-72 hours) to adjust to the ambient temperature and humidity. This prevents warping or gapping after installation.
Installation Methods
The method of installation depends on the type of hardwood and the subfloor. Common methods include:
- Nail-Down: This is the most traditional method for solid hardwood, where planks are fastened to a wood subfloor using a pneumatic nail gun.
- Staple-Down: Similar to nail-down, but uses staples for fastening.
- Glue-Down: Engineered hardwood or sometimes solid hardwood can be adhered directly to the subfloor using a special adhesive. This is often used over concrete.
- Floating: Some engineered hardwood planks interlock and are laid over an underlayment without being attached to the subfloor. This is a quicker installation method.
Local Newark flooring professionals will assess your specific situation to determine the most appropriate and durable installation method.
Finishing Touches
Once the planks are laid, the edges are trimmed, and any necessary transitions are installed. If site-finished flooring was chosen, the sanding, staining, and sealing process will commence, followed by the application of protective top coats.

Frequently Asked Questions about Hardwood Flooring Installation in Newark, Delaware
Q Can hardwood floors be installed over existing carpet in Newark homes?
A Generally, existing carpet must be removed. The subfloor beneath the carpet needs to be inspected and prepared for the new hardwood installation. Some exceptions may apply for very thin, glued-down carpets, but professional assessment is always recommended.
Q How long does hardwood flooring installation take in Newark?
A The duration for hardwood flooring installation can vary significantly based on the size of the area, the type of hardwood, and the installation method. For an average-sized room in a Newark home, it typically takes 2-4 days for installation and finishing.
Q What are the best hardwood species for Delaware’s climate?
A Species like red and white oak are excellent choices for Delaware’s climate due to their stability and hardness. Maple is also a good option. Engineered hardwood is also highly recommended for its superior performance in fluctuating humidity levels common in the region.
